最近在做授权方面的安卓应用
由于很多应用并没有提供SDK使用,导致只能使用网页版的oauth2.0进行授权。
在授权操作方面遇到了一些问题,即我授权过后,再次打开授权页面会导致直接跳过授权的步骤,这会最终导致无法更换账号,这是由于安卓自带的cookies存储。
如果想要更换账号,只能清除cookies,清除CACHE是没用的。
<span style="white-space:pre"> </span>CookieSyncManager.createInstance(getActivity().getApplicationContext());
CookieSyncManager.getInstance().startSync();
CookieManager.getInstance().removeAllCookie();
这里清除全部cookies,便可以打开授权页面